This is not a test of proposed changes. This is the next generation format. Pictures were not removed to save hard drive space. That sounds like a different issue where you might want to post in the following link and provide a specific example so that we can investigate:
https://www.corvetteforum.com/forums...te-change.html

The ability to change text size is still there, but it is no longer a dedicated button. You must use the size code tag to change the text size. Such as [size=3]Size 3[/size]
